Summary


On July 15, 2021, Cary Fire Department responded to a hazmat incident at 302 Electra Dr, Cary, NC 27513, a residential street/road or residential driveway.

The alarm was received at 2:42 PM, 11 suppression personnel arrived at 2:45 PM, and the last unit was cleared at 3:34 PM. The time to arrive was 3 minutes and the total incident time was 52 minutes.

The following actions were taken during the incident: hazmat detection/monitoring/sampling/and analysis and incident command.
